Canon 750D vs Nikon Z50 Physical Comparison
If you are aiming to carry your camera, you have to take into account its weight and measurements. The Canon 750D has got outside measurements of 132mm x 101mm x 78mm (5.2" x 4.0" x 3.1") along with a weight of 555 grams (1.22 lbs) and the Nikon Z50 has proportions of 127mm x 94mm x 60mm (5.0" x 3.7" x 2.4") and a weight of 397 grams (0.88 lbs).
Compare the Canon 750D vs Nikon Z50 in the new Camera and Lens Size Comparison Tool.
Don't forget, the weight of an Interchangeable Lens Camera will differ depending on the lens you have attached at that moment. The following is the front view over all size comparison of the 750D against the Z50.

Considering dimensions and weight, the portability rating of the 750D and Z50 is 66 and 74 respectively.
Canon 750D vs Nikon Z50 Sensor Comparison
More often than not, it is very tough to envision the contrast in sensor sizing simply by seeing technical specs. The graphic below will offer you a better sense of the sensor sizing in the 750D and Z50.
As you can tell, both the cameras offer the same exact sensor sizing but not the same megapixels. You should expect to see the Canon 750D to provide more detail because of its extra 3 Megapixels. Greater resolution will also enable you to crop pics a little more aggressively. The older 750D will be behind when it comes to sensor tech.
